Welcome to the home of the Central Ohio Chevelle Owners.  Established in the fall of 1985, COCO hosts car shows and cruise-ins, and its purpose is to "promote fellowship through the restoration and enjoyment of the classic Chevelle and El Camino."  COCO is the annual host of The Liberty Dealerships Annual Car Show.

February 25th - I get emails asking about who and what COCO is.  Well, we are a group of ~40 enthusiasts living in central Ohio (Columbus and surrounding area).  We come from all backgrounds and ages but have a common excitement for the Chevelle/El Camino.  We host the Liberty Dealerships annual car show in Johnstown, and have recently helped host the C&D Chevrolet car show in Mt. Gilead.  Monies that we raise are donated throughout the year to charitable organizations.  There are no paid staff (it's all volunteer) and membership dues offset expenses for a monthly newsletter, web-hosting, etc.  During car show season we try to cruise to the same show once a month, and in June, members caravan to the ACES Chevellebration just outside Nashville.  Our monthly meetings are typically at a local restaurant, but we have had meetings at a body fabrication shop, muscle car showroom, private Chevelle literature collection, etc.  We hope to branch out to do different things -- renting out a dyno shop, cruising to Trim Parts, country cruise a Scenic Byway, do a road rally or poker run, participate in an autocross course, etc.  If you want to join our group, sign up here.

February 3rd - A couple of weeks ago they had the Barrett-Jackson auto auction in Scottsdale, AZ.  Have you seen the results.  Oh my!  Check out the full list.  But here are the Chevelles by lot number and if any of you have an LS6 convertible you might want to consider selling -- check out lots 1287 and 1320.

7   1968  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E 2 DOOR HARDTOP PRO-STREET $19,440.00 
38   1966  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S CUSTOM 2 DOOR HARDTOP $22,140.00 
104   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E COUPE $22,680.00 
336   1972  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S CUSTOM 2 DOOR $27,540.00 
367   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396  $45,360.00 
373   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 CONVERTIBLE $91,800.00 
376   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 454 2 DOOR HARDTOP $38,880.00 
393   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 COUPE $38,880.00 
467   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E COUPE $42,120.00 
602   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 2 DOOR COUPE $36,720.00 
638.1   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S CUSTOM COUPE $35,100.00 
676   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E 2 DOOR HARDTOP $29,700.00 
682   1966  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E 2 DOOR $25,380.00 
685   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 COUPE $33,480.00 
697   1966  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E 2 DOOR $31,320.00 
707   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E 'BALDWIN MOTION RECREATION' 2 DOOR HARDTOP $32,400.00 
731   1966  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 2 DOOR HARDTOP $135,000.00 
731.1   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S CONVERTIBLE $74,520.00 
746   1966  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E 2 DOOR HARDTOP $54,000.00 
763   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 RECREATION $53,460.00 
971.1   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E 2 DOOR HARDTOP $73,440.00 
978   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 454 CONVERTIBLE $135,000.00 
979   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 2 DOOR HARDTOP $103,680.00 
991   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 2 DOOR HARDTOP $82,080.00 
994.1   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E LS6 2 DOOR HARDTOP $89,640.00 
1007   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S LS6 COUPE $99,360.00 
1013.1   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E COPO $164,160.00 
1016   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E LS5 CONVERTIBLE $77,760.00 
1047   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E COPO 2 DOOR HARDTOP $216,000.00 
1063   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 2 DOOR HARDTOP $75,600.00 
1287   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E LS6 CONVERTIBLE $1,242,000.00 
1320   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E LS6 CONVERTIBLE $513,000.00 
1356   1969  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E YENKO RECREATION 2 DOOR HARDTOP $62,100.00 
1543   1966  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 CONVERTIBLE $100,440.00 
1574   1967  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 2 DOOR HARDTOP $54,540.00 
1577   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S 396 2 DOOR COUPE $69,660.00 
1597   1970  CHEVROLET CHEVELLE SS COUPE $25,920.00
